Verdict
Silverhay looked to be ahead of the handicapper when landing a quick brace earlier in the month and is the one to be on again here. Mohawk Star and Barney are fancied to pose the most problems along the way. Barney won over course and distance last time out and is obviously on good terms with himself just now. He will need to be, however, as he looks anchored by his rating and needs to be at his very best. Mohawk Star has bits and pieces of form to his name and made a satisfactory start for his new yard at Kelso last month. It is noteworthy he is tried minus headgear this afternoon, so any market confidence would be dangerous to ignore. However, Silverhay has made good progress over hurdles of late and, as Milton Harris appears to have found the key to him, this looks an ideal opportunity for him to maintain his progress.
